APA Talent Agency in New York currently seeks a Receptionist.
We are seeking an individual that is passionate, interested in entertainment industry, personable, has a positive attitude and friendly demeanor.
This is an entry-level position where duties include:
Sorting mail, answering phones, communicating with offices in LA, NY, Nashville, Georgia, and London, special projects. Candidates must be comfortable greeting and speaking with agency guests and clients. Candidates will be expected to have excellent computer and communication skills.
The ideal candidate must be a motivated and hard-working person to handle multiple projects at once and have the willingness to assist in all areas of the company. We are seeking a polished and professional individual who has had industry experience, preferably at an agency or management firm.
The ideal candidates should be motivated, quick-thinking and open to working in a fast-paced environment. In addition to managing heavy phones candidates will also be expected to handle some administrative tasks. The individual should be flexible, highly organized and can multi-task.
Administrative duties include heavy phones, coordinating meetings and schedules, producing
correspondence, special projects and additional work as needed.
Requirements:
College degree from an accredited College or University.
At least 6 months of relevant administrative experience.
Strong work ethic and great attitude.
Attention to detail; keep calendar/appointments/meetings up to date.
Ability to multi-task and effectively prioritize work.
Must be computer literate (Word, Excel, Outlook).
Ability to handle heavy phones.
Strong communication skills.
Strong attention to detail and accuracy.
